Abstract

Processing of large applications is inherently associated with database technology, since large applications usually require to process huge amounts of data. The banking sector was among the first commercial settings where large applications and database technology played an important role. This paper summarizes our experiences acquired through conducting a number of application projects at UBS AG. From this perspective, it points out chances and risks with modern software technology for building large database applications.
